The problem with language teaching

I volunteered in a French school yesterday.  The aim of the day was to engage French children in English conversation. 

The children had questions written down which they had to ask in English.  They were aged between 12 and 16.  Faced with 2 pupils aged 15 I answered the first question clearly and simply but they didn't understand the answer.  A rapid conversation in French passed between them and they then asked me in French if I would write down the answer.

'If I write down the answer you won't learn anything,' I said in French.  They asked the teacher what to do.

'Of course you can write down the answers for them and they can study them  later'!

Listening skills?  Speaking skills?  I give up
